Average hotel prices in Mâcon
The average hotel prices in Mâcon vary based on location, type of accommodation, and the season. Generally, you can find budget hotels, mid-range options, and luxury stays throughout the city, accommodating different traveler needs.
As a rough guideline:
- Budget Hotels: €50 - €80 per night
- Mid-Range Hotels: €80 - €120 per night
- Luxury Hotels: €120 - €200+ per night
Keep in mind that prices may fluctuate, especially during peak tourist seasons, which typically occur in summer and during local festivals. Always inquire about additional fees, such as tourist tax (usually around €1-2 per person per night) or breakfast costs, which may or may not be included in the room rate.
It’s advisable to book in advance, particularly during high season, to ensure the best options and rates available for your stay in Mâcon.
